Club Duathlon
The club is organizing a duathlon on the 11th of September in Letterkenny as a prelude to Aidan Callaghan going to Kona.
It will be open to non club members with prizes also for twelve triathlon club members and also prizes for Letterkenny sporting club members. Aidan learned to swim with Swilly Seals , has ran with Lettereknny Ac and played football with Saint Eunan’s so there will be a challenge to see who can follow in his footsteps.

Open water safety
The club organizes a supervised swim session every Monday evening at six thirty pm for all members. A swim route is set up with a kayak to cover that swim route only.
If anyone wants to use Gartan outside that time or that swim route please enter from the heritage centre entrance point and please make sure you have a swim partner and swim buoy for personal safety. There is a club shed for changing and the lock code is available from any committee member.
